Intermittent Light Operation

I have a '92 300 CE. Somtimes I'll get in and the indicator lamp for "bulb out" will come on. The most recent time it happened, the 3rd brake light was actually out, but then after stopping the car and restarting it, the brake light came back on, and the warning light went off. Could this be a relay problem? Should I be concerned?

RE: Intermittent Light Operation

It could easily be a simple problem like a corroded socket, questioning a relay is putting the cart before the horse. Start at the problem (bulb) and work backwards from there (socket, wiring, switches etc.) It doesn't sound like anything to be too concerned about, easy DIY. If you need any help, let us know.
